Definitions
- n. A lawyer who deals in petty cases; an attorney whose methods are mean and tricky; an inferior lawyer.
- n. a person (especially a lawyer or politician) who uses unscrupulous or unethical methods
- n. a disputant who quibbles; someone who raises annoying petty objections
- A lawyer who deals in petty cases; an attorney whose methods are mean and tricky; an inferior lawyer. A pettifogger was lord chancellor. Macaulay.
